Description Clive Anglin 2004-01-20 19:21:04 UTC
Description of problem:
Using PXE and Kickstart to install RHAS21 Update 2 but install 
crashes after message saying it is probing for monitor. Output from 
anaconda will be sent.

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able):
RHAS 2.1 Update 2

How reproducible:
Using kickstart to install RHAS2.1 Update 2 or 3

Steps to Reproduce:
1. Set up Kickstart
2. Set up TFTP and DHCP Server
3. Trying doing unattended install
  
Actual results:
Install crashes and produce dump

Expected results:
Install to continue

Comment 2 Jeremy Katz 2004-01-20 19:31:16 UTC
Your comps file mentions packages which don't exist in RHEL 2.1
(notably, smpeg)
